## Tuning

The receipt mailer (Almsgate) batches donation receipts and sends through the Thornquay relay. On-call: if the queue backs up, resist the urge to crank batch size — the relay rate-limits per connection, and bigger batches just mean bigger retries. Scale worker count first, then shorten the flush interval. Dedupe window must stay longer than the retry horizon or donors get duplicate receipts, which generates tickets. All knobs live in one place and are read at worker start. Current production values follow.

tuning table, kajop-yafof:
QUOTAS = {
    "wenath": 10,
    "ulaael": 5,
}

Subject: DR drill Thursday — inventory recon job

Hey — quick heads up for whoever's on call. We're failing over the Stockmend reconciliation job to the Averdale standby cluster Thursday morning. It should resume from the last checkpoint on its own, but if it asks to decrypt the checkpoint store, that's expected during the drill. Just feed it the recovery passphrase below.

strongbox words: oliael-gilax-lamael

## Data Stores: Password Reset Revamp

The Vintrel auth team replaced emailed reset links with short-lived signed tokens stored server-side. Tokens expire after 10 minutes, are single-use, and old rows are purged hourly by a cron job. If users report reset loops, check the purge job first — a stalled purge causes token collisions. The token table lives on the auth primary, reachable via the connection string below.

database URL for bahop-yagep: mssql://sildor_svc:35ha7jz@db-fb6d.nelvrodyn.example:5432/casath